Choosing uPVC Door Hinges

Hinges are vital to ensure that your uPVC door opens and closes easily. It isn't always easy to decide which type of hinges you should choose.

The best hinge will make your door last for a long time, and will maintain its aesthetics and functionality. To help you select the best hinge for your uPVC door we've outlined the main kinds below.

Butt Hinges

Butt hinges for residential and commercial doors are a popular choice. They are used in both outdoor and indoor settings and come in a wide range of sizes, shapes, and finishes. Butt hinges can be put in using only hand tools and are strong enough to be used outdoors. They do have some drawbacks that are worth weighing when deciding on this type.

One of the main issues with butt replacing hinges on double glazed windows is their visibility. Their protruding pins impede the sleek aesthetic that a lot of homeowners and designers seek to achieve in modern and minimalist designs. Butt hinges do not compress as significantly as other hinges.

To avoid these drawbacks, butt hinges should be placed on a surface that will not be affected by the sun or other weather conditions. To ensure durability, they should be used with heavier materials. For instance, acrylonitrile styrene (ABS) is a durable, lightweight material that can be used to strengthen the hinges.

Butt hinges also require regular maintenance and lubrication in order to perform as they should. This is especially important in the case of hinges that are situated in an environment that is damp. If a hinge is not maintained regularly may develop issues such as corrosion, rust and other mechanical failures. To prevent this from happening, hinges should be cleaned and lubricated regularly basis using oil or a light solvent.

Butt hinges can be found in a variety of materials, such as plastic, metal and stainless steel. They can be manufactured making use of a variety of production methods, such as forging, casting, extrusion and milling. The type of hinge most suitable for a particular application will depend on the amount of force the hinge is required to support and the size of the sash. A butt window hinge fix for a heavy-duty door is usually made of metal, which gives strength and durability. A lighter-duty hinge could be made of plastic or a mixture of materials to cut cost and weight.

T-Flag Hinges

uPVC flags hinges are both functional and secure. They have pins that function as the hinge's axis and two components. One attaches to the uPVC door sash, and the other is fixed onto the door frame or adjacent structure. This allows the sash to glide open and close and remain visible from the exterior side of the door, while maintaining a a sleek and tidy appearance.

These uPVC swing hinges are available in a wide variety of sizes and finishes. They are suitable for a variety of applications however, they are especially suitable for uPVC frames and doors that experience high pressure. They can endure up to 125kg force, which is sufficient for the majority of residential and commercial structures.

uPVC flags hinges aren't only tough they also provide numerous other advantages. They can be used to complement or contrast how to replace a Hinge on a double glazed window different metal finishes. They are also simpler to repair than other type of hinge. They also work well in various conditions that include extreme temperatures.

Another benefit of using uPVC flag hinges is their easy-to-fit design. They're typically fitted with caps made of plastic, which can be removed for the lateral adjustment, making them a great choice for DIY installation projects. They're also commonly used on doors with glazed panels, such as French doors and bifold systems to give a rustic accent.

Some uPVC hinges feature either a forged or cast finish for a more traditional style. Some hinges are made of galvanized steel, which will help them to withstand harsh environments and harsh conditions. They can also be made more impact resistant by adding ABS pins.

Certain uPVC door hinges, like Trojan's Patriot Plus hinges, are specifically designed to be secure and can be attached to the reinforcing bar of the leaf of the door. This makes them more secure than hinges with an edge-fitting. They are also PAS 24 compliant. This means they comply with the highest security standards for replace upvc window hinge doors for residential and commercial properties. In addition, these Yale hinges have easy-to-adjust features and can withstand up to 100kg of weight for each door.

Rebated Hinges

These hinges have an elongated section that sits directly against the door frame and sash. This design makes these hinges ideal for use with profiles that have a chamfer that prevents traditional butts from fitting. They also provide the benefit of a sleek, modern design for the frames and doors they are attached to.

Like other types of uPVC hinges, it's important to maintain them in good condition and clean for optimal performance. Regular cleaning and lubrication will decrease friction hinges for aluminium windows and prolong the lifespan of your hinges. Prepare a mild cleaning agent and dip an absorbent sponge or cloth into it. Wipe the hinges' surfaces gently, paying particular attention to the areas surrounding the joints and pins.

After cleaning the hinges, apply a thin layer of lubricant on the hinge pins, joints, and moving parts. Follow the lubrication guidelines provided by the hinge manufacturer to get the most efficient results.

Use cardboard spacers and shims in the event that you see corrosion. Retighten your hinges after the adjustment.

Avoid slamming the door. This could cause hinges be stretched and wear out prematurely or even break. It is a good idea to make sure that everyone in the home or at work to open and close doors slowly. This will help you to extend the life of hinges, and will reduce energy loss through your doors.

Adjustable Hinges

Adjustable hinges provide a broad variety of options for customization, versatility, and long-lasting performance. From precise adjustments to self-lubricating designs these innovative hinges elevate the design and functionality of any door. By regularly making minor adjustments that can increase the life of your doors and avoid costly repairs in the future.

Although hidden hinges are popular for their durability and appearance, they don't offer the same flexibility of hinges that can be adjusted. Adjustable hinges can be adjusted in three dimensions and can accommodate a range of door sizes making them suitable for doors with unique openings. Additionally, they come with a variety of styles and finishes, so you can find the perfect fit for your door and decor.

There are a variety of options to choose from, whether you want the classic oil rubbed bronze or sleek brushed nickel. These hinges can be used in both traditional and contemporary homes. They provide a timeless appearance that will match any style. They are also easy to maintain, so you can keep your hinges in good condition for many years.

A second benefit of adjustable hinges are that they can be tightened easily at any time. This can keep the hinges from sagging or misaligning. This is especially important when doors are frequently opened and closed and that are located in areas with high traffic. Adjustable hinges are available in a variety finishes to fit any design or color scheme.

It is important to choose the correct size and number of hinges when you use adjustable hinges. The hinges should be evenly spaced and strong enough to hold the weight of the panel or door. Additionally, it is important how to replace window hinges choose a hinge with a a maximum rated torque value that is in line with or exceeds the force that will be exerted on it.
